Everyone knows throughout history that products improve. Lets look at the computer for instance. The computer started around 1940. They were huge machines that took up whole rooms. Now, you can get a computer that is no wider than the desk it sits on. The point is, over time, people have invested money into something, and that money used to purchase products was able to be used for new technology, and in turn makes cheaper products. Such is the cycle of products and technology. How much does a DvD player cost now, as opposed to when the first one was made? See the point?
